+ // We do the inverse BT.601 conversion for YCbCr to RGB
+ // http://www.equasys.de/colorconversion.html#YCbCr-RGBColorFormatConversion
+ { TextureFormat::XFB,
+ { BUFFER_FORMAT_RGBA8_UINT, 0, 8, 8, false,
+ R"(
+ layout(local_size_x = 8, local_size_y = 8) in;
+
+ void main()
+ {
+ uvec2 uv = gl_GlobalInvocationID.xy;
+ int buffer_pos = int(u_src_offset + (uv.y * u_src_row_stride) + (uv.x / 2));
+ vec4 yuyv = texelFetch(s_input_buffer, buffer_pos);
+
+ float y = mix(yuyv.r, yuyv.b, (uv.x & 1u) == 1u);
+
+ float yComp = 1.164 * (y - 16);
+ float uComp = yuyv.g - 128;
+ float vComp = yuyv.a - 128;
+
+ vec4 rgb = vec4(yComp + (1.596 * vComp),
+ yComp - (0.813 * vComp) - (0.391 * uComp),
+ yComp + (2.018 * uComp),
+ 255.0);
+ vec4 rgba_norm = rgb / 255.0;
+ imageStore(output_image, ivec3(ivec2(uv), 0), rgba_norm);
+ }
